Bio-Energy Plant Schijndel

From wood residue to energy

Since 1997, HIS Houtindustrie has been energy-independent thanks to the Bio-Energy Plant Schijndel. The use of fossil fuels has thereby been kept to a minimum. The plant has now clocked more than 200,000 operating hours.

The wood residues from our machining are carefully separated. Brown wood dust, reduced cut-off residues and wooden packaging are used for energy generation. White dust is used for applications in animal care.

This way nothing is lost and a sustainable production cycle is created. This makes our approach exceptional within the Netherlands.

Solar panels

Local generation of green electricity

We have several warehouses with favourably oriented roofs, on which 4,860 solar panels have been installed since September 2016. Together they generate around 1,229,000 kWh of sustainable electricity per year.

Efficient production without waste

Maximum use of raw materials

Waste has no place in our way of working. That is why the entire production process takes place on a single site, limiting unnecessary transport. We also have our own grinding centre to produce models efficiently.

Residual materials such as paper, foil, steel, cardboard and plastics are collected separately and reused. We combine disposal with delivery trips, so that logistics are as efficient as possible.
